Abstract
The utility model discloses a kind of distortion-free cage guide attachment devices, are used to connect cage guide and lower cage guide comprising connection tank, bindiny mechanism, fixed mechanism, positioning mechanism between upper cage guide and lower cage guide is arranged in.The bindiny mechanism includes upper connecting column, rubber block, lower connecting column, and the fixed mechanism includes upper mounted plate, bottom plate, limit plate, and the positioning mechanism includes upper plug-in unit, lower plug-in unit.The utility model is determined by multiple cage guide attachment devices on the whole by setting and the mutually independent cage guide attachment device of each cage guide, the position precision of cage guide, improves the precision of initial stage installation cage guide, and is convenient for changing cage guide.The utility model passes through setting positioning mechanism, upper plug-in unit keeps cage guide and upper connecting column relatively fixed, and lower plug-in unit keeps lower cage guide and lower connecting column relatively fixed, prevents cage guide and lower cage guide from generating upper and lower displacement when hoisting container is promoted, so that all cage guides is connected, improves the guiding accuracy of cage guide.

Background technique
In the mine shaft hoist system in mine field, when hoisting container is run up and down, need through the rolling on hoisting container
Wheel cage shoe carries out guiding movement in the vertical direction of cage guide, does not generate the pendulum of horizontal direction to guarantee hoisting container when being promoted
It is dynamic, it is ensured that the safety of lifting system.At present cage guide majority use more cold rolling square steel tube cage guides (every 12 meters of long left and right), one
It connects one and is arranged into shaft bottom from well head, be up to hundreds of meters of even longer complete cage guide equipments to form.Every cage guide is logical
It crosses angle steel one to connect with buntons one, buntons is connect with pit shaft again and again.But traditional cage guide structural union exists such as
Lower disadvantage:
1, the installation accuracy of cage guide is not easy to guarantee.Because the installation accuracy of cage guide is adjusted by buntons
, once buntons fixed bit postpones, the adjusting range very little of cage guide, adjustment mode is also limited.Also, a buntons is often
Two or more cage guides are fixed, the position of each cage guide can not be adjusted.There are extruding relationship between adjacent cage guide, this
It has a negative impact to installation accuracy.
2, upper and lower cage guide extruding easily causes deformation.There are two types of modes for the linking of existing cage guide up and down, and one is direct
The mode of docking, cage guide interferes with each other less which up and down, but there is dislocation between cage guide, is promoted very not to cage guide total quality
Benefit, and many New Built Mines have not used;Another way is to weld positioning hyoplastron in cage guide end, and will directly position
Hyoplastron is inserted into inside another cage guide.Mutual transmitting stress between the cage guide up and down of two ways, and these power be it is uncontrollable,
Especially more cage guides transmit downwards stress jointly, may result in buntons and the cage guide deformation of lower end.
3, it is unfavorable for cage guide maintenance adjustment.Lifting system after running for a period of time, the borehole wall sedimentation, deformation or buntons,
Cage guide is impaired, needs to adjust the position of cage guide and buntons, in traditional structure together due to upper and lower cage guide mutual extrusion,
It is difficult adjustment.
4, it is unfavorable for cage guide replacement.For the cage guide connected in a plug-in manner, more cage guides are connected, if to replace
A cage guide therein must then cut this root cage guide.When reinstalling another cage guide, due to positioning hyoplastron without
Method insertion, then can only simple connection, there are larger possibility for dislocation between cage guide, to reduce whole cage guide quality.
With the development of mining industry, increasingly higher demands are proposed to hoisting depth, load, speed, if whole tank
Technical requirement is not achieved in straightness, ride comfort, the planarization in road etc., and maintenance, repair condition cannot ensure, lifting system
At a high speed, the demands such as big load will be unable to realize.
For this reason, it may be necessary to a kind of cage guide attachment device be designed, to solve above-mentioned various contradictions.
